FULLY SOLAR PV COMPATIBLE

The Reclaim Energy CO2 Heat Pump is one of the first truly smart hot water systems available on the market. In essence, it works like a 3-4 kWh battery for your home. Its controller has been designed to be complimentary to a household's PV solar system thereby allowing householders to take advantage of any surplus energy they are creating before it gets exported back to the grid. The system qualifies for all the Solar Hot Water rebates (STCs, VEECs, REES). With a payback period of 3 years* and up to 15 years Warranty** it is the smart energy hot water solution.

How iStore works

1. A fan draws in air, containing heat energy, across the evaporator
2. The evaporator turns the liquid refrigerant into a gas
3. The compressor pressurises the refrigerant into a hot gas
4. The hot gas inside the condenser coil heats the water inside the coil- wrapped tank
5. The refrigerant reverts back to a liquid after heating the water and continues to the evaporator for the process to start again
6. The cycle continues until the set target temperature is achieved.
7. As water is used in the home, the cycle will restart once the temperature in the tank has dropped below 45 °C

  • Energy Efficient

    The iStore uses advanced technology to store 4 kW of heat energy for every 1 KW of power consumed

  • Optimal Design

    The external wrap-around heating coil provides maximum thermal energy

  • Easy to Install

    All-in-one integral unit, the iStore is easy and quick to install

  • Intelligent Mode

    The iStore will monitor and evaluate the ambient temperature and automatically select Economic Heating Mode or Hybrid Heating Mode.

  • Hybrid Heating Mode

    When quick recovery is required, this mode will activate the compressor & electric element for the fastest recovery. Hybrid Heating Mode is designed when short-term rapid water heating is required i.e.: Additional guests in the home or quick recovery is required after large hot water use such as a bath or spa. Once the target temperature is reached in this mode, the system will automatically reset to Economic Heating Mode as the default setting

  • Electric Element Heating Mode

    The electric element will heat the water to the pre-set temperature and turn off once this is reached. The electric element heating mode is classified as a one-shot boost and will automatically turn off once the target temperature is reached. You can activate the electric element in any of the above operating models

  • Vacation Mode

    For use when away on holidays, enter the date of your return and the smart iStore will not use energy while you're away & prior to your return. Vacation mode reduces energy consumption.

  • Economic Heating Mode

    Most efficient setting as water will be heated via the compressor only. The electric element can be activated manually whilst in economic heating mode for faster recovery of water.
